Colorado's climate presents a unique set of challenges for clay roof tiles, particularly in areas like Colorado Springs. The intense sun can lead to material degradation over time, while hailstorms pose a significant risk of breakage. In winter, snow load and freeze-thaw cycles can also stress tiles. While Colorado doesn't have specific statewide regulations solely for clay tile repairs, ensuring your chosen contractor is licensed and insured is paramount. Look for experience with the specific weight and installation needs of clay tiles, as they differ significantly from asphalt shingles.

What is the 25% rule for roofing?

The 25% rule is a general guideline suggesting that if over 25% of a roof requires attention, a full replacement might be more economical. This is because the labor and logistical costs for a large repair can approach those of a new installation, ensuring the entire roof system is sound and consistent.
